#943312 Hex Color Code

#943312

The Hexadecimal Color #943312 is a contrast shade of Saddle Brown. #943312 RGB value is rgb(148, 51, 18). RGB Color Model of #943312 consists of 58% red, 20% green and 7% blue. HSL color Mode of #943312 has 15°(degrees) Hue, 78% Saturation and 33% Lightness. #943312 color has an wavelength of 610.55556n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#943312 is #996633.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#943312 is #931. The Closest Color to #943312 is #8B4513. Official Name of #943312 Hex Code is Cognac.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#943312 is 0 Cyan 66 Magenta 88 Yellow 42 Black and #943312 CMY is 0, 66, 88.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#943312 is hsl(15,78,33,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(15, 88, 58).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#943312 is 13.51, 8.71, 1.54.
Hex8 Value of #943312 is #943312FF. Decimal Value of #943312 is 9712402 and Octal Value of #943312 is 45031422. Binary Value of #943312 is 10010100, 110011, 10010 and Android of #943312 is 4287902482 / 0xff943312.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#943312 is 0.569, 0.367, 0.367 and YIQ Color Space of #943312 is 76.241, 68.4052, 10.2459.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#943312 is 13.39, 5.29, 1.67.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#943312 is 35.42, 39.3, 40.29.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#943312 is 35.42, 76.15, 26.95.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#943312 is 35.42, 56.28, 45.71. Hunter Lab variable of #943312 is 29.51, 30.06, 17.57.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#943312

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
